Manage billing - Get invoice line items
Obtiene elementos de línea para escenarios GTM. Uso no facturado diario de primera y tercera parte para los meses actuales y anteriores. Primer y tercero facturan el uso diario valorado por un invoceid. Reconocimiento de primera y terceros sin facturar para los meses actuales y anteriores.
GET https://api.partnercenter.microsoft.com/v1/invoices/{invoice_id}/lineitems
GET https://api.partnercenter.microsoft.com/v1/invoices/{invoice_id}/lineitems?provider={provider}&invoiceLineItemType={invoiceLineItemType}&hasPartnerEarnedCredit={hasPartnerEarnedCredit}¤cyCode={currencyCode}&period={period}&size={size}&offset={offset}&seekOperation={seekOperation}
Parámetros de identificador URI
Nombre | En | Requerido | Tipo | Description |
---|---|---|---|---|
invoice_id
|
path | True |
string |
Identificador de factura. Para los elementos de línea no facturados invoiceId se establece en "no facturado". |
currency
|
query |
string |
El código de moneda. |
|
has
|
query |
boolean |
Valor que indica si se devuelven los elementos de línea con el crédito obtenido por el asociado aplicado. |
|
invoice
|
query |
string |
Elemento de línea de factura. ejemplo: BillingLineItems, UsageLineItems. |
|
offset
|
query |
integer int32 |
Desplazamiento de página. |
|
period
|
query |
string |
Período de conciliación sin facturar. ejemplo: actual, anterior. |
|
provider
|
query |
string |
Tipo de proveedor. ejemplo: All, Marketplace. |
|
seek
|
query |
string |
Operación de búsqueda que se va a realizar. Solo se admite Next. |
|
size
|
query |
integer int32 |
Tamaño de página. |
Encabezado de la solicitud
Nombre | Requerido | Tipo | Description |
---|---|---|---|
Authorization | True |
string |
Token de portador de autorización |
ms-correlationid |
string |
Se usa para realizar el seguimiento de las solicitudes internamente. Si no se proporciona un ms-correlationid, el servidor generará uno nuevo para cada solicitud. |
|
ms-cv |
string |
Se usa para realizar el seguimiento de las solicitudes internamente. Si no se proporciona un ms-cv, el servidor generará uno nuevo para cada solicitud. |
|
ms-requestid |
string |
Se usa para la idempoencia de las solicitudes. Si no se proporciona un ms-requestid, el servidor generará uno nuevo para cada solicitud. |
Respuestas
Nombre | Tipo | Description |
---|---|---|
200 OK |
La solicitud se realizó correctamente. El cuerpo de la respuesta contiene los elementos de línea de conciliación solicitados. Media Types: "application/json", "text/json" |
|
400 Bad Request |
Faltaba o faltaba una entrada no válida. El cuerpo de la respuesta proporcionará los detalles del error. Media Types: "application/json", "text/json" |
|
401 Unauthorized |
La solicitud no se autenticó. El cliente debe autenticarse primero con el servicio de API del asociado. Media Types: "application/json", "text/json" |
|
403 Forbidden |
La solicitud se autenticó pero se rechazó, ya que el autor de la llamada no tiene los derechos para invocarla. Media Types: "application/json", "text/json" |
|
404 Not Found |
El recurso no se encuentra o no está disponible con los parámetros de entrada especificados. Media Types: "application/json", "text/json" |
|
500 Internal Server Error |
El servicio de API del asociado o una de sus dependencias no pudieron cumplir la solicitud. Los autores de llamadas pueden volver a intentarlo. Media Types: "application/json", "text/json" |
Definiciones
Nombre | Description |
---|---|
Collections. |
|
Invoice |
|
Link | |
Resource |
|
Resource |
|
System. |
Collections.PagedResourceCollection[InvoiceLineItem]
Nombre | Tipo | Description |
---|---|---|
attributes | ||
continuationToken |
string |
|
items | ||
links | ||
totalCount |
integer |
InvoiceLineItem
Nombre | Tipo | Description |
---|---|---|
attributes | ||
billingProvider |
enum:
|
|
invoiceLineItemType |
enum:
|
Link
Nombre | Tipo | Description |
---|---|---|
headers |
System. |
|
method |
string |
|
uri |
string |
ResourceAttributes
Nombre | Tipo | Description |
---|---|---|
etag |
string |
|
objectType |
string |
ResourceLinks
Nombre | Tipo | Description |
---|---|---|
next | ||
previous | ||
self |
System.Collections.Generic.KeyValuePair[System.String,System.String]
Nombre | Tipo | Description |
---|---|---|
key |
string |
|
value |
string |